Why You Can’t Actually “Sleep 8 Hours in 4 Hours” (But What You CAN Do)
Sleep isn’t a single uniform state you can just compress. It cycles through distinct stages — light sleep, deep sleep, and REM sleep — in roughly 90-minute loops throughout the night. Each stage serves different biological functions.
Deep sleep repairs tissue and clears metabolic waste from the brain. REM sleep consolidates memories and processes emotions.
The first half of a typical night’s sleep is weighted toward deep sleep. The second half toward REM. When you cut sleep to four hours, you’re disproportionately sacrificing REM — the stage most critical for emotional regulation and cognitive clarity the next day. This is why sleep-deprived people feel emotionally raw and mentally foggy, not just tired.
What you can do is maximize the density of deep and REM sleep within a shorter window. The body prioritizes deep sleep when it’s sleep-deprived — a phenomenon called “deep sleep rebound.” This means your four hours can be unusually deep-sleep-heavy if you structure them correctly. You can also train your body to fall asleep faster and cycle through stages more efficiently through consistent sleep hygiene and pre-sleep preparation.
How to Sleep 8 Hours in 4 Hours: Techniques to Maximize Sleep Quality

Research on sleep restriction and polyphasic sleep offers several evidence-backed techniques for making short sleep more restorative. None of them are magic, but combined, they can make a measurable difference:
- Time your sleep to align with circadian dips. The body has two natural dips in alertness — one around 2–4 PM and a deeper one around 2–4 AM. If you can only sleep four hours, aim to capture the 2–6 AM window when sleep pressure and circadian alignment are strongest.
- Use strategic napping. A 20-minute power nap (no longer, or you’ll enter deep sleep and wake up groggy) taken between 1–3 PM can add restorative value without disrupting nighttime sleep pressure. This effectively extends your total sleep without requiring a single long block.
- Create a “sleep sanctuary” environment. Blackout curtains, a temperature of 65–68°F (18–20°C), and white noise or pink noise reduce micro-awakenings during the night. Each micro-awakening steals 30–90 seconds of sleep quality — eliminating them makes your four hours denser.
- Practice pre-sleep cognitive wind-down. Spend 15–20 minutes before bed away from screens, doing something mildly boring — reading fiction, gentle stretching, or breathing exercises. This lowers cortisol and speeds up sleep onset, effectively adding 10–15 minutes of actual sleep to your window.
- Avoid alcohol and large meals within 3 hours of sleep. Alcohol fragments sleep architecture, suppressing REM even at low doses. A full stomach diverts energy to digestion and raises core temperature — both of which interfere with deep sleep onset.
These techniques don’t work overnight. Give them at least a week of consistent practice before judging whether they’re helping. The body takes time to adapt to a compressed sleep schedule, and early nights will feel harder than later ones.
How to Structure a 4-Hour Sleep Window for Maximum Recovery
If you have a consistent four-hour block available, structure it deliberately rather than just collapsing into bed whenever possible. The timing of sleep matters as much as the duration for quality:
Option A: 2 AM – 6 AM (best for deep sleep capture)
- Pro: Aligns with the body’s deepest circadian dip, maximizing deep sleep percentage
- Con: Requires staying awake through late evening hours, which can be socially isolating
- Best for: Shift workers, parents of young children, anyone whose “day” extends past midnight
Option B: 10 PM – 2 AM (best for social compatibility)
- Pro: Captures the first sleep cycles which are richest in deep sleep
- Con: Waking at 2 AM leaves many hours before sunrise, which can feel disorienting
- Best for: Early risers, people who need to be functional by 6 AM, students
Option C: 4 AM – 8 AM (best for transitioning to normal schedule)
- Pro: Gradually shifts toward a conventional schedule if you’re trying to normalize
- Con: Morning light exposure after 6 AM can suppress melatonin and shorten sleep
- Best for: People recovering from insomnia who are extending sleep duration incrementally
Whichever window you choose, consistency is the single most important factor. The following table summarizes the trade-offs between each option:
| Sleep Window | Best For | Key Benefit | Main Challenge |
|---|---|---|---|
| 2 AM – 6 AM | Shift workers, night owls | Maximum deep sleep capture | Social isolation from evening hours |
| 10 PM – 2 AM | Early risers, students | Socially compatible hours | Waking in total darkness, disorienting |
| 4 AM – 8 AM | Insomnia recovery | Gradual transition to normal schedule | Morning light may suppress melatonin |
Sleeping the same four hours every night — including weekends — trains your circadian rhythm to maximize deep sleep during that specific window. Shifting it by even two hours resets the adaptation process.
What the Research Says About Short Sleep and Health

The scientific consensus is clear: chronic sleep deprivation carries real health risks, and the question of how to sleep 8 hours in 4 hours reflects a genuine struggle that millions face. But the research also reveals nuance that “8 hours or else” messaging often misses. A small percentage of the population carries a genetic mutation in the DEC2 gene that allows them to function well on fewer hours without apparent health consequences.
These “natural short sleepers” tend to sleep efficiently, with higher percentages of deep sleep and fewer nighttime awakenings.
For everyone else, the evidence from long-term epidemiological research paints a consistent picture. Studies have found that consistently getting fewer than six hours of sleep is associated with a significantly elevated risk of cardiovascular problems. Cognitive research documents measurable impairment in attention, working memory, and decision-making after just a few nights of shortened sleep.
Immune function appears particularly sensitive — research has shown that sleep-deprived individuals are substantially more vulnerable to common viral infections. Metabolic changes, including increased insulin resistance and shifts in hunger-regulating hormones, have also been documented in sleep-restriction studies.
Mental health research reveals a strong bidirectional relationship: short sleep can worsen anxiety and depression, and these conditions in turn make restful sleep harder to achieve. This is not meant to scare you — it’s meant to be honest about the stakes. If four-hour sleep is temporary (a few weeks during a crisis), the body is resilient and recovers.
If it’s your permanent reality, the techniques in this guide become even more critical, and you should actively work toward creating conditions that allow for more rest whenever possible.

Can some people really function on 4 hours of sleep?
Yes — approximately 1–3% of the population carries a DEC2 gene mutation that enables natural short sleep without negative health effects. These individuals tend to be high-energy, optimistic, and resistant to the cognitive deficits that most people experience on short sleep. If you’re unsure whether you’re in this group, the answer is almost certainly no — the mutation is rare, and most people who claim to “function fine” on little sleep show measurable cognitive decline when tested objectively.
What’s better — sleeping 4 hours straight or splitting it into naps?
Four consecutive hours is generally better than fragmented sleep because it allows you to complete at least two full 90-minute sleep cycles. Fragmented sleep prevents the deep sleep and REM consolidation that happens in later cycles. However, a biphasic approach — 3–3.5 hours at night plus a 20–30 minute afternoon nap — may produce better subjective alertness than 4 hours straight, especially for shift workers.
How long can I survive on 4 hours of sleep?
Physically, you can “survive” on 4 hours indefinitely — the body won’t shut down. But cognitive performance, emotional regulation, and immune function degrade measurably within 3–5 days and continue declining over weeks and months. The longer you maintain short sleep, the more your baseline shifts: you stop noticing how impaired you are because the impairment becomes your new normal.
Does sleeping in on weekends make up for lost sleep?
Partial recovery happens — sleeping 9–10 hours on weekends can reduce some inflammatory markers and improve insulin sensitivity temporarily. But it doesn’t fully reverse the cognitive deficits accumulated during the week. The most effective strategy is maintaining consistent wake times and using weekend mornings for slightly longer sleep (an extra 1–2 hours) rather than drastic catch-up sessions.
Are sleep tracking devices accurate for measuring sleep quality?
Consumer sleep trackers are reasonably accurate for detecting sleep duration and timing, but they’re far less reliable for distinguishing between sleep stages (deep vs. light vs. REM). Use them to track consistency and total sleep time, but don’t fixate on stage percentages — the algorithms that estimate these are only 60–70% accurate compared to lab-based polysomnography.
